Bonjour,

Mon problème : j'ai crée un thread (avec priorité haute) pour faire des acquisitions sur une carte analogique.
Dans ce thread j'ai une boucle d'acquisition (while) avec mes instructions d'acquisition ainsi que l'acquisition du temps (par clock()) pour récupérer mes infos concernant la fréquence d'acquisition.

2 cas pour mes résultats :
du style concernant le temps :
0.001s
0.001s
0.001s
0.001s
0.001s
0.001s
0.001s
0.001s
0.001s
0.017s
0.017s
0.017s
0.017s
0.017s
0.017s
0.017s
etc...
si j'introduit dans ma boucle d'acquisition un Sleep(2) ou sleep(3) j'obtiens:
0.001s
0.016s
0.032s
0.045s
etc...
Est il donc possible de diminuer cette limite de 15, 16ms d'écart de tps dans chaque boucle de façon à tomber à 10ms?

Je n'ai peut être pas été très clair, mais j'espère avoir été compris.
Merci